Two Vande Bharat Services Withdrawn; A New One Introduced Connecting Gujarat And Rajasthan

The Vande Bharat Express connecting Rajasthan's Udaipur City station with Asarwa in Ahmedabad, Gujarat, will run six days a week.

The Railway Board has approved the launch of a new Vande Bharat Express linking Udaipur in Rajasthan and Gujarat's Ahmedabad. The semi-high-speed train will operate between Udaipur City and Ahmedabad's Asarwa stations of the North Western Railway (NWR) zone. 

The addition is expected to strengthen regional transport links and improve economic activity.

“For the convenience of passengers, the Railway Board has approved the Udaipur City-Asarwa (Ahmedabad) Vande Bharat train,” the NWR said in a statement.

With the rollout of the new Udaipur–Asarwa (Ahmedabad) Vande Bharat service, Indian Railways has opted to withdraw two existing Vande Bharat trains from this week. The trains connecting Udaipur City to Agra Cantt. and Jaipur will no longer remain operational.

“Train No. 20981/82 (Udaipur City–Agra Cantt–Udaipur City) Vande Bharat Express will not be operated from Feb. 15, 2026, while Train No. 20979/80 (Udaipur City–Jaipur–Udaipur City) Vande Bharat Express will not run from Feb. 14, 2026,” NWR said.

Udaipur City - Asarwa Vande Bharat Express: Timings, Route, Train Number, Stops

The Udaipur City–Asarwa (Ahmedabad) Vande Bharat Express will run six days a week, with no service on Tuesdays. Train No. 26963 is scheduled to leave Udaipur at 6:10 a.m. and reach Asarwa at 10:25 a.m. In the return direction, Train No. 26964 will leave Asarwa at 5:45 p.m. and is scheduled to reach Udaipur City at 10:00 p.m.

The train connecting Udaipur with Asarwa will halt at Zawar, Dungarpur, and Himmat Nagar, according to the North Western Railway.

Capable of touching speeds of up to 160 km/h, the Udaipur–Asarwa Vande Bharat train promises a faster and more convenient journey for passengers.
